The following information is a brief overview of how you may finance your study abroad education at Wagner. For additional information, please contact the Office of Financial Aid at finaid@wagner.edu or 718.390.3183.
IES – pay Wagner directly
1. No consortium agreement necessary
2. Apply for financial aid as if attending Wagner
a. Complete FAFSA
b. Complete loan applications
3. Merit scholarship not available for the term abroad
St. John’s Rome Program – pay Wagner directly
1. Need Consortium Agreement on file which enables Wagner to accept aid even though student is not in attendance here.
a. Complete Consortium Agreement Request
b. Expect a minimum of 1 week processing time
c. Must be complete PRIOR to start date of Study Abroad program
2. Apply for financial aid as if attending Wagner
a. Complete FAFSA
b. Complete loan applications
3. Financial aid funds credit student account at Wagner
4. Merit scholarship available for term abroad
University of Almeria – pay Wagner directly
1. Consortium Agreement not required.
2. Apply for financial aid as if attending Wagner
a. Complete FAFSA
b. Complete loan applications
3. Financial aid funds credit student account at Wagner
4. Merit scholarship available for term abroad
University of Lyon II - pay Wagner directly
1. Need Consortium Agreement on file which enables Wagner to accept aid even though student is not in attendance here.
a. Complete Consortium Agreement Request
b. Expect a minimum of 1 week processing time
c. Must be complete PRIOR to start date of Study Abroad program
2. Apply for financial aid as if attending Wagner
a. Complete FAFSA
b. Complete loan applications
3. Financial aid funds credit student account at Wagner
4. Merit scholarship available for term abroad
Non-Wagner program – pay Study Abroad institution/organization directly
1. Need Consortium Agreement on file which enables Wagner to accept aid even though student is not in attendance here.
a. Complete Consortium Agreement Request
b. Expect a minimum 1 week processing time
c. Must be complete PRIOR to start date of Study Abroad program
2. Apply for financial aid as if attending Wagner
a. Complete FAFSA
b. Complete loan applications
3. Financial aid funds credit student account at Wagner and check is issued to student for aid amount.
4. Merit scholarship not available for the term abroad.
Expanding Your Horizons (Winter trips)
1. No consortium agreement necessary.
2. Wagner will bill student in the Fall semester for the cost of the trip once the student registers for it. The student will be billed in the Spring semester for the unit. Financial aid can be used to cover each charge.
3. Apply for financial aid as if attending Wagner
a. Complete FAFSA
b. Complete loan applications
